基于事件驱动的大时延网络控制系统探索与研究

【摘要】 网络控制系统是控制科学和计算机网络及通讯技术的综合应用。随着国际互联网在全球的飞速发展,网络中存在的使网络控制系统性能下降、甚至不稳定的大时延日益受到研究者的重视。本文首先介绍了大时延网络控制系统的基本概念,分析了网络控制系统中时延的产生原因,在大时延网络控制系统中应用了Smith控制方法和比例微分控制方法。其次将基于事件驱动的控制方法引入到网络控制系统中,设计了基于事件驱动的网络控制系统控制器。最后实验结果表明本文的方法是有效的。

【Abstract】 Networked control systems are integration of controlling science, computing network and communicating technology. While Internet technology is developing quickly, large time delay in the network may cause the declining of performance and even instability in networked control systems that is attracting the interest of researcher. Firstly the basic concept of networked control systems with large time delay is introduced in this thesis, the reason of time delay in networked control systems is analyzed. Smith controller and PD controller is used to networked control systems with large time delay. Secondly, event-based method is introduced to network control systems, an event-based controller is designed and implemented. At last experimental results validate the proposed approach.
